The 24th International Symposium on Modeling and Optimization in Mobile, Ad hoc, and Wireless Networks (WiOpt 2026) solicits high-quality contributions. WiOpt 2026 aims to bring together state-of-the-art research contributions from different fields in networks. It welcomes original and high-quality submissions related to modeling, performance evaluation, and optimization of networks. The focus includes mobile networks, social networks, vehicular networks, content-driven networks, edge and cloud computing systems, Internet of Things, etc. We encourage both theoretical contributions and real-world empirical measurements and experimental studies.

WiOpt 2026 will give one Best Paper Award and one Best Student Paper Award. For the Best Student Paper Award, the first author of the paper needs to be a full-time student at the time of paper submission. Both awarded papers will be offered the opportunity for a Fast-Track submission of an extended version to IEEE Transactions on Networking.
WiOpt 2026 will obtain the technical co-sponsorship of the IEEE Control Systems Society and of the IEEE Information Theory Society, and the support of IFIP. The copyright of published papers belongs to IFIP, which implements a free open access policy: authors effectively hold the copyright of their papers, and IFIP automatically grants authors permissions to reuse the material as they wish. The published papers will be available in the Digital Library of IFIP at no cost neither to authors nor to readers and will be considered for publication in IEEE Xplore.
